So, a guy drops by the shop on Saturday and says
Him-" Hey, do you work on 1911's?"
Me- I sure do. What's going on with it?
Him- "It was run over by an 18 wheeler.
Me - LOL!!! I've had allot of problem 1911's come thru here, but this is a first for me.
So as usual I forgot to take some before pics but I got some after pics. The slide was compressed and the road rash was pretty bad. I had to tig some of the really deep pits and blend them in. Open the slide rails back up and run it on the mill to hit the tight spots that I couldn't get out. I did a Mag Particle test on it to check for stress cracks. Just test fired it and it's running like a sewing machine. I think the Cerakote came out pretty nice too.
